    St Agnes Holiday Cottages

    A trip to the village of St Agnes won't be one you'll forget in a hurry. Nestled on the gorgeous coast of North Cornwall, you'll be spoilt for choice when it comes to sandy beaches and scenic coastal paths. Enjoy the tranquil nature of Trevellas Porth Beach, or experience first-hand Chapel Porth's surf-worthy waves. The picturesque village is set in an Area of Outstanding Natural Beauty so you'll be blessed with 360-degree views of Cornwall's countryside during your stay too.

    St Agnes forms part of the Cornwall Mining World Heritage Site. Here you'll see the iconic Wheal Coates Engine House – an old tin and copper mine. But if it's the seaside you're craving, the North Coast is home to some of the best beaches. Head to Trevaunance Cove for fun for the whole family.     Trevaunance Cove
    Trevaunance Cove is a small bay on the north Cornish coast and a residential area of St Agnes, Cornwall, United Kingdom. In the 18th and 19th centuries it was a busy harbour despite storms often destroying the quay.

    Fistral Beach

    One of the world’s top surfing destinations, eager surfers flock to Fistral for the big waves and surf scene. Many of the UK’s biggest surf competitions take place here and whether you are a pro or a beginner, Fistral is ideal as the two headlands funnel in the big waves while providing more manageable surf between.

    Copper Trail

    Copper Trail, located in Cornwall, is a scenic coastal walk that takes you along the stunning cliffs and beaches of the St. Agnes Heritage Coast. With breathtaking sea views, historic mining sites, and hidden coves, it's a must-visit for hikers and nature lovers.
